
A West Des Moines man was arrested Thursday in connection with an incident on Aug. 24 in which he allegedly assaulted a West Des Moines woman in the presence of three children.
Jared Brock Williams, 41, of 9150 Wendover Road, West Des Moines, was charged with first-offense domestic abuse assault-bodily injury or mental illness and child endangerment.
The incident occurred Aug. 24 about 7 a.m. at a residence in the 9100 block of Wendover Road, where Williams, in a dispute with the female victim, allegedly “placed both of his hands onto her shoulders and shoved her backwards into the wall and door frame,” and “she hit so hard that she fell to the ground,” according to court records.
The victim sustained an injured back, tailbone and right hip, according to court records.
Three minors were “in the next room and heard the altercation take place,” according to court records.
Williams was held in the Dallas County Jail on a $3,000 cash or surety bond. He is scheduled for a preliminary hearing Sept. 8 in Dallas County District Court.
*A criminal charge is merely an accusation, the defendant is presumed innocent until and unless proven guilty.
